  • THERE'S A TICK ON ME!! WHAT DO I DO?
  • First of all, do not panic!Simply find a clean, fine-tipped pair of tweezers and grasp the tick as close to the skin as possible.
  • If detachment so occurs, remove the mouth with the tweezers. If the mouth cannot easily be removed, leave it so the skin may heal naturally.
  • Steadily pull upward without twisting or jerking the tick.Pulling too hard may detach the body from the head and leave the mouth attached to the skin.
  • Once removed, clean the bite area and your hands with rubbing alcohol or soap and water.
  • Lastly, dispose of the tick by putting it in alcohol, placing it in a sealed bag/container, wrapping it in tape, or flushing it down the toilet. Never crush the tick with your fingers!
